Police arrests drug peddler in Kulgam; Contraband substance recovered

 

Kulgam, July 18: Continuing its efforts to eradicate the menace of drugs from the society, Police in Kulgam have arrested a drug peddler and recovered contraband substance from his possession.

A police party headed by Incharge Police Post Mirbazar at a checkpoint established on NHW-44 near Nippora crossing, intercepted the vehicle (Santro) bearing registration No. JK01M-8715 driven by Nasir Ahmad mir son of Abdul Rashid Mir resident of Trapoo Achabal, Anantnag. During checking of the vehicle, officers were able to recover 10 Kgs of Poppy Straw like contraband substance and cash of Rs 50,000 (pertains to the proceeds of narcotics). He has been arrested and shifted to police station where he remains in custody. Vehicle used in the commission of crime has also been seized.

Accordingly, a case vide FIR No. 149/2023 under relevant sections of law has been registered at PS Qazigund and investigation has been initiated.
